Container energy storage core equipment
At its core, a container energy storage system integrates high-capacity batteries, often lithium-ion, into a container. These batteries store electrical energy, making it readily available on demand. It is far more than just batteries in a box; it is a sophisticated, pre-engineered system that includes battery modules, a Battery Management System (BMS), a Power. . Electrochemical energy storage work
Electrochemical energy storage is a process in which energy is stored in chemical bonds through the conversion of electrical energy into chemical energy.
